Job description

The CNC Programmer works under the direction of the Manufacturing Engineering Manager with minimum supervision. Is responsible for CNC machine programming, training, fixture/tool design and associated preventative/reactive maintenance.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ities
  • Design and develop robust CNC programs for 3 and 5 axis machining centers and routers utilizing CAM software.
  • Design, develop and/or modify CNC tooling, processes, and procedures to support the manufacturing of composite parts and assemblies.
  • Providing well documented instructions.
  • Analyze engineering drawings to determine the most efficient way to manufacture parts.
  • Providing ongoing support of operators for new work run-off and troubleshooting existing processes.
  • Will collaborate with project engineers and production teams on the selection of best fit methods for manufacture (e.g. routing fixture vs. CNC machining).
  • Perform quality control checks and troubleshoot issues during the machining process.
  • Collaborate on capacity and capability enhancement by reducing setup times and improving fixtures for error proofing.
  • Participation in continuous improvement activities in programming and CNC machine operations.
  • Stay up to date with advancements in CNC technology and incorporate them into manufacturing processes.
  • Responsible for selecting cutting tools, calculating speeds and feeds, and optimizing machining processes.
  • Ensure that all safety standards are met during the manufacturing process.
  • Perform repairs on CNC machinery, including replacing worn components and calibrating machines to meet production specifications.
  • Conduct regular inspections and preventive maintenance on CNC machines to ensure optimal performance and minimize downtime.
  • Diagnose mechanical and electrical issues, utilizing diagnostic equipment to identify problems and implement necessary repairs.
  • Maintain and improve company's competitive position by identifying, justifying, and implementing manufacturing improvements.
  • Perform make versus buy analyses and provide related recommendations to management.
  • Create and maintain records, data schedules and other pertinent information as required.
  • Cultivates and Supports Lean Activities, Cellular Standardization and Continuous Improvement practices throughout, using various tools and methods.
  • May assist in structuring departmental budgets.
  • Conducts producibility studies to evaluate production process reliability and provide appropriate recommendations.
  • Assist in justification of new capital equipment and developing future processes that may be required to meet departmental and company goals.
  • Prepares specification of production operations, prepares vendor instructions for operations sourced outside the company and defines tooling requirements and issuance of tool orders to Tool Fabrication department.
  • Use blueprints and applicable specifications to assist quality with the determination of inspection requirements.
  • Completes other tasks as assigned by management.
Qualifications

Associate's degree in a related technical field, and 5+ years related experience or HS diploma, and 10+ years related experience preferred.

Must be able to read complex blueprints, technical drawings, bills of material, assembly instructions utilized to build units, assemblies and parts.

Ability to use measuring equipment - calipers, height gauges, micrometers etc.

Ability to work hands on within the production environment.

Familiar with Geometric Dimensioning and Tolerancing.

Effective oral and written communication skills.

Ability to work effectively in a team/collaborative environment.

Experience with operating and maintaining CNC machinery, including routine maintenance and repairs.

Strong knowledge of CAD/CAM software.

Proficiency in G-code and Macro-B syntax and structure preferred.

Basic knowledge in SCL and JavaScript (or similar) for PLC and post processor development preferred but not required.

Proficiency with CAD software (SolidWorks preferred), ERP systems (Epicor preferred), general office applications (MS Office preferred) and CNC programming (PowerMill preferred).
